The total pressure of a mixture of 8g of oxygen and 14g of nitrogen contained in a 11.2L vessel at 0°C is.

A

0.5 atm

B

1 atm

C

1.5 atm

D

2 atm

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

`P = (((8//32) + (14//28))0.0821 xx 273)/(11.2) = 1.5 atm`.
